Evaluation of Modified Omega Plate in the Management of Mandibular Fractures Compared With Conventional Fixation
NCT07206134 · Status: COMPLETED · Phase: NA · Type: INTERVENTIONAL · Enrollment: 12
Last updated 2025-10-03
Summary
Twelve adult patients with mandibular fractures in the mental region were enrolled and randomly divided into two equal groups. Group I received fixation using custom-designed modified omega bone plates, while Group II was treated with conventional titanium miniplates following Champy's technique. Virtual surgical planning and 3D printing technology were used to fabricate customized plates in Group I. Clinical and radiographic assessments were conducted immediately, at 1 week, 3 months, and 6 months postoperatively. Parameters evaluated included soft tissue healing, pain, facial edema, lower lip paresthesia, maximal mouth opening, occlusion, fracture stability, and hardware integrity.

Interventions
- PROCEDURE
-
Modified Omega bone plate for fixation of mandibular fractures in mental foramen region
Reflection of vestibular flap without dissection around mental bundle and fracture reduction and fixation with 3D Modified Omega bone plate
- PROCEDURE
-
Conventional miniplates for fixation of mandibular fractures
Reflection of vestibular flap with dissection around mental bundle and fracture reduction and fixation with 2 miniplates
